Changing the value does not change the configuration until the Apply button is clicked. • Server Timeout. Enter the server time-out for the selected port. The server time-out is the value, in seconds, of the timer used by the authenticator on this port to time-out the authentication server. The server time-out must be in the range of 1 to 65535. The default value is 30. Changing the value does not change the configuration until the Apply button is clicked. • Maximum Requests. Enter the maximum requests for the selected port. The maximum requests value is the maximum number of times the authenticator state machine on this port retransmits an EAPOL EAP request/identity before timing out the supplicant. The maximum requests value must be in the range of 1 to 10. The default value is 2. Changing the value does not change the configuration until the Apply button is clicked. • PAE Capabilities. Select the port access entity (PAE) functionality of the selected port. Possible values are Authenticator or Supplicant. • Periodic Reauthentication. Enable or disable reauthentication of the supplicant for the specified port. The selectable values are Enable or Disable. If the value is Enable, reauthentication occurs. Otherwise, reauthentication is not allowed. The default value is Disable. Changing the selection does not change the configuration until the Apply button is clicked. • Reauthentication Period. Enter the reauthentication period for the selected port. The reauthentication period is the value, in seconds, of the timer for the authenticator state machine on this port to determine when reauthentication of the supplicant takes place. The reauthentication period must be a value in the range of 1 to 65535. The default value is 3600. Changing the value does not change the configuration until the Apply button is clicked. • User Privileges. Add the specified user to the list of users with access to the specified port or all ports. • Max Users. Enter the limit to the number of supplicants on the specified interface. 7. To begin the initialization sequence on the selected port, click the Initialize button. The initialization sequence begins. You can click this button only if the control mode is auto. If the button is not available, it is grayed out. Once this button is clicked, the action is immediate. You do not need to click the Apply button for the action to occur. 8. Click the Reauthentication button. The reauthentication sequence begins on the selected port. You can click this button only if the control mode is auto. If the button is not available, it is grayed out. Once you click this button, the action is immediate. You do not need to click the Apply button for the action to occur.
